Poets & Writers

Nonprofit literary organization

Poets & Writers, Inc. is one of the paramount nonprofit literary organizations in the In partnership States serving poets, fiction writers, wallet creative nonfiction writers. The organization publishes a bi-monthly magazine called Poets & Writers Magazine, and is headquartered give back New York City.

History

In 1970, nobleness director of New York's famed 92nd Street YM-YWHA Poetry Center, Galen Settler, leveraged seed money from the Unusual York State Council on the Music school to launch a new organization confirm writers that would provide them make contact with fees for giving readings and instructional workshops. The organization began in play down apartment on the fringe of blue blood the gentry Theater District. Since that time, Poets & Writers has grown into make sure of of the largest nonprofit organizations block the country for writers of metrical composition, fiction, and creative nonfiction.

Throughout probity 1980s and 1990s, Poets & Writers cultivated new sources of revenue, facultative the organization to expand its programs and publications. Award-winning editorial and think of changes elevated Poets & Writers Magazine to new subscription and advertising levels. The organization's Readings/Workshops program was offered in new regions across the society, connecting writers and audiences in Calif., Chicago and Detroit, in addition in the vicinity of New York State, where the announcement began. And the Writers Exchange information, which would introduce writers to depiction New York literary community, was initiated.

In 2006, Poets & Writers victoriously completed its first capital campaign, breeding $3 million and establishing an bent to bring the Readings/Workshops program prevent six new cities: Atlanta, Houston, Additional Orleans, Seattle, Tucson, and Washington, D.C.

On June 18, 2022, Poets & Writers decided to join the National Organisation Against Censorship because On the identical day the NCAC welcomed the move.[1]

Magazine

Poets & Writers Magazine is a by many distributed bi-monthly magazine.[3] The publication world power literary-based news articles, critical reviews final interviews with prominent authors.[4]

Poets & Writers Magazine also serves as a cleverness for thousands of writers, with in information on literary grants and credit, literary magazines, presses, jobs, author directories and literary events. It's been christened the "must-have journal for scribes."[5]

Beginning restore the May/June 2010 issue, the quarterly has been available in digital format.[6]

Jackson Poetry Prize

The Jackson Poetry Prize, brawny in 2006, honors an American maker of exceptional talent who has accessible at least two books of accepted literary merit. Initially offering an grant of $50,000, this prize has complete to $85,000 in 2023. The Pol Poetry Prize is designed to furnish what all poets need—time and nobleness encouragement to write. There is inept application process for the Jackson Rhyme Prize; nominees are identified by neat as a pin group of poets selected by Poets & Writers who remain anonymous; in response selection is made by a gore of esteemed poets.[7]

The Maureen Egen Writers Exchange Award

Initiated in 1984, the Writers Exchange Present provides two emerging writers with forceful all-expenses-paid trip to New York Sweep where P&W arranges meetings with agents, editors, and prominent authors. The winners' visit culminates in a public feel like in Manhattan.[24]

Each year, two writers get out of one state are invited to flow manuscripts to Poets & Writers. Success date, 76 writers from 30 states have received the Writers Exchange Grant. Many of the winners have exhausted on to get their books accessible, receive other awards, and secure education positions.

In 2007, a special decided enabled P&W to offer the Writers Exchange to two writers from Calif.. Two writers from Missouri also reactionary the Writers Exchange Award this best.

In 2008, Writers who live herbaceous border Tennessee are invited to apply want badly the 2009 Maureen Egen Writers Go backward Award.[25] Bryn Chancellor was the WEX award winner of 2014.[26] In 2016, the Maureen Egen WEX Award gratifying Maine writers and poets to realize for the 2017 Award.[27] The 2017 winners were Joan Dempsey and Brian Evans-Jones.[28] In 2019, the award elite writers from Oklahoma to admit their works, with a different state elite for different years. At the previous, 40 states and Washington DC locked away participated.[29]

The Amy Award

The Amy Award survey presented to women poets age 30 and under living in the Another York City metropolitan area or consequent Long Island. Winners receive an payment and a reading in New Dynasty City. The award was established via Paula Trachtman and Edward Butscher snatch East Hampton, New York in retention of Ms. Trachtman's daughter, Amy Rothholz, an actor and poet.

Barnes & Noble Writers for Writers Award

Established satisfy 1996, the Barnes & Noble Writers for Writers Award, which is debonair at P&W's annual dinner, recognizes authors who have given generously to new writers or to the broader bookish community. Honorees are nominated by a-one committee composed of past winners, provoke prominent writers, and the Board familiar Directors of Poets & Writers. Appellation of the award has been noted to Barnes & Noble in gratefulness of their extraordinary support of Poets & Writers.
